I find it amusing to note that humans only recently in history bothered to consider eating chicken at all. Chicken were initially bred for fighting each other. ****-fighting being a terribly brutal bloodsport, and the origin of many common sporting and combat phrases eg 'game', 'pitted against', and '****eyed'.

By contrast, the chicken have it better off imo. Being treated as mere objects of our amusement and bloodlust is far more inhumane than mass breeding for food. I dont mean to condone poor treatment of animals, i just think its important to note history for comparisons sake.
